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: (1) Aged 30-80 years old; (2) Initial stroke or cerebral hemorrhage caused dysfunction, the main type of dysfunction is motor dysfunction; (3) Stable vital signs, no speech and cognitive dysfunction, physical examination coordination; (4) According to CT and MR examination, all meet the diagnostic criteria of stroke; (5) Subjects can tolerate multiple magnetic resonance examinations, no metal implants in vivo; (6) Through patients and cognitive impairment, physical examination can meet the diagnostic criteria of stroke. Family members agreed to undergo multiple MRI examinations.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: (1) History of brain trauma and psychosis; (2) Serious heart, liver and kidney dysfunction; (3) Myogenic diseases or (and) peripheral nervous system diseases; (4) Consciousness disorders, unable to cooperate with the examination; (5) Taboos of MR examination; (6) History of cerebral hemorrhage, subarachnoid hemorrhage, brain tumors, brain trauma and other neuropsychiatric diseases; (7) Existence of limb motor function before onset; Dysfunction; Epilepsy history.
